Salmon Cakes

Ingredients:

14.5 ounce can wild Alaska salmon
3 or 4 spring onions (or green onions)
1/2 jalapeno pepper, seeds removed, diced
2 cloves garlic
1 tsp old bay seasoning
1/4 tsp cayenne red pepper
2 egg whites
1/2 cup raw oatmeal

Extra virgin olive oil


Directions:

Dice up the onions, jalapenos and diced garlic, then mix with the salmon, egg whites, cayenne, old bay and oats in  bowl and then make into 6 patties. Stash the patties in your frig for 30 minutes to set.

Preheat a nonstick pan  on medium high heat, drizzle in the oil to taste and pan fry for about 3 minutes per side.
